.elementor-36478 .elementor-element.elementor-element-76e034d{--display:flex;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-36478 .elementor-element.elementor-element-76e034d.e-con{--flex-grow:0;--flex-shrink:0;}.elementor-36478 .elementor-element.elementor-element-a4c77d0{--display:flex;--flex-direction:row;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:center;--align-items:center;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;--z-index:5;}.elementor-36478 .elementor-element.elementor-element-a4c77d0:not(.elementor-motion-effects-element-type-background), .elementor-36478 .elementor-element.elementor-element-a4c77d0 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#FFFFFFD1;}.elementor-36478 .elementor-element.elementor-element-5019432{--display:flex;--min-height:80px;--justify-content:space-around;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-36478 .elementor-element.elementor-element-5019432.e-con{--flex-grow:0;--flex-shrink:0;}.elementor-36478 .elementor-element.elementor-element-dc06f85{width:auto;max-width:auto;text-align:left;}.elementor-36478 .elementor-element.elementor-element-dc06f85 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-36478 .elementor-element.elementor-element-dc06f85 img{width:138px;}.elementor-36478 .elementor-element.elementor-element-ea1dcac{--display:flex;--min-height:58px;--flex-direction:row;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:flex-end;--align-items:center;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-36478 .elementor-element.elementor-element-ea1dcac.e-con{--flex-grow:0;--flex-shrink:0;}.elementor-36478 .elementor-element.elementor-element-d82ff1d .elementor-icon-list-icon i{transition:color 0.3s;}.elementor-36478 .elementor-element.elementor-element-d82ff1d .elementor-icon-list-icon svg{transition:fill 0.3s;}.elementor-36478 .elementor-element.elementor-element-d82ff1d{--e-icon-list-icon-size:14px;--icon-vertical-offset:0px;}.elementor-36478 .elementor-element.elementor-element-d82ff1d .elementor-icon-list-text{color:#020101;transition:color 0.3s;}.elementor-36478 .elementor-element.elementor-element-26a5fc2 .elementor-icon-list-icon i{transition:color 0.3s;}.elementor-36478 .elementor-element.elementor-element-26a5fc2 .elementor-icon-list-icon svg{transition:fill 0.3s;}.elementor-36478 .elementor-element.elementor-element-26a5fc2{--e-icon-list-icon-size:14px;--icon-vertical-offset:0px;}.elementor-36478 .elementor-element.elementor-element-26a5fc2 .elementor-icon-list-text{color:#020101;transition:color 0.3s;}.elementor-36478 .elementor-element.elementor-element-6a7da52 .elementor-icon-list-icon i{transition:color 0.3s;}.elementor-36478 .elementor-element.elementor-element-6a7da52 .elementor-icon-list-icon svg{transition:fill 0.3s;}.elementor-36478 .elementor-element.elementor-element-6a7da52{--e-icon-list-icon-size:14px;--icon-vertical-offset:0px;}.elementor-36478 .elementor-element.elementor-element-6a7da52 .elementor-icon-list-text{color:#020101;transition:color 0.3s;}.elementor-36478 .elementor-element.elementor-element-aa5e5fc .elementor-icon-list-icon i{transition:color 0.3s;}.elementor-36478 .elementor-element.elementor-element-aa5e5fc .elementor-icon-list-icon svg{transition:fill 0.3s;}.elementor-36478 .elementor-element.elementor-element-aa5e5fc{--e-icon-list-icon-size:14px;--icon-vertical-offset:0px;}.elementor-36478 .elementor-element.elementor-element-aa5e5fc .elementor-icon-list-text{color:#020101;transition:color 0.3s;}.elementor-36478 .elementor-element.elementor-element-31a791e{--display:flex;--flex-direction:row;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--container-widget-height:100%;--container-widget-flex-grow:1;--container-widget-align-self:stretch;--flex-wrap-mobile:wrap;--justify-content:center;--align-items:center;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:15px;--padding-right:15px;}.elementor-36478 .elementor-element.elementor-element-7cfa6dc{width:auto;max-width:auto;}.elementor-36478 .elementor-element.elementor-element-7cfa6dc > .elementor-widget-container{margin:0px 0px 0px 0px;padding:5px 20px 0px 0px;}.elementor-36478 .elementor-element.elementor-element-7cfa6dc .elementor-icon-wrapper{text-align:left;}.elementor-36478 .elementor-element.elementor-element-7cfa6dc.elementor-view-stacked .elementor-icon{background-color:#2D333A;}.elementor-36478 .elementor-element.elementor-element-7cfa6dc.elementor-view-framed .elementor-icon, .elementor-36478 .elementor-element.elementor-element-7cfa6dc.elementor-view-default .elementor-icon{color:#2D333A;border-color:#2D333A;}.elementor-36478 .elementor-element.elementor-element-7cfa6dc.elementor-view-framed .elementor-icon, .elementor-36478 .elementor-element.elementor-element-7cfa6dc.elementor-view-default .elementor-icon svg{fill:#2D333A;}.elementor-36478 .elementor-element.elementor-element-7cfa6dc .elementor-icon{font-size:20px;}.elementor-36478 .elementor-element.elementor-element-7cfa6dc .elementor-icon svg{height:20px;}.elementor-36478 .elementor-element.elementor-element-d25d153 .elementor-icon-wrapper{text-align:center;}.elementor-36478 .elementor-element.elementor-element-d25d153.elementor-view-stacked .elementor-icon{background-color:#56A813;}.elementor-36478 .elementor-element.elementor-element-d25d153.elementor-view-framed .elementor-icon, .elementor-36478 .elementor-element.elementor-element-d25d153.elementor-view-default .elementor-icon{color:#56A813;border-color:#56A813;}.elementor-36478 .elementor-element.elementor-element-d25d153.elementor-view-framed .elementor-icon, .elementor-36478 .elementor-element.elementor-element-d25d153.elementor-view-default .elementor-icon svg{fill:#56A813;}.elementor-36478 .elementor-element.elementor-element-d25d153 .elementor-icon{font-size:33px;}.elementor-36478 .elementor-element.elementor-element-d25d153 .elementor-icon svg{height:33px;}.elementor-36478 .elementor-element.elementor-element-0f26c94{width:var( --container-widget-width, 11% );max-width:11%;--container-widget-width:11%;--container-widget-flex-grow:0;}.elementor-36478 .elementor-element.elementor-element-0f26c94 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-36478 .elementor-element.elementor-element-0f26c94.elementor-element{--align-self:center;--flex-grow:0;--flex-shrink:0;}.elementor-36478 .elementor-element.elementor-element-0f26c94 .wpml-elementor-ls .wpml-ls-item{font-size:1px;}.elementor-36478 .elementor-element.elementor-element-bda6300{--display:flex;--min-height:0px;--gap:0px 0px;--row-gap:0px;--column-gap:0px;--background-transition:0.3s;--overlay-opacity:0.5;--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-36478 .elementor-element.elementor-element-bda6300:not(.elementor-motion-effects-element-type-background), .elementor-36478 .elementor-element.elementor-element-bda6300 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#2D333A;}.elementor-36478 .elementor-element.elementor-element-bda6300::before, .elementor-36478 .elementor-element.elementor-element-bda6300 > .elementor-background-video-container::before, .elementor-36478 .elementor-element.elementor-element-bda6300 > .e-con-inner > .elementor-background-video-container::before, .elementor-36478 .elementor-element.elementor-element-bda6300 > .elementor-background-slideshow::before, .elementor-36478 .elementor-element.elementor-element-bda6300 > .e-con-inner > .elementor-background-slideshow::before, .elementor-36478 .elementor-element.elementor-element-bda6300 > .elementor-motion-effects-container > .elementor-motion-effects-layer::before{--background-overlay:'';}.elementor-36478 .elementor-element.elementor-element-d748e6a.elementor-element{--align-self:center;}.elementor-36478 .elementor-element.elementor-element-d748e6a .elementor-menu-toggle{margin:0 auto;}.elementor-36478 .elementor-element.elementor-element-d748e6a .elementor-nav-menu--main .elementor-item{color:#FFFFFF;fill:#FFFFFF;}.elementor-36478 .elementor-element.elementor-element-d748e6a div.elementor-menu-toggle{color:#FFFFFF;}.elementor-36478 .elementor-element.elementor-element-d748e6a div.elementor-menu-toggle svg{fill:#FFFFFF;}.elementor-theme-builder-content-area{height:400px;}.elementor-location-header:before, .elementor-location-footer:before{content:"";display:table;clear:both;}@media(min-width:768px){.elementor-36478 .elementor-element.elementor-element-76e034d{--width:100%;}.elementor-36478 .elementor-element.elementor-element-5019432{--width:9%;}.elementor-36478 .elementor-element.elementor-element-ea1dcac{--width:45%;}.elementor-36478 .elementor-element.elementor-element-31a791e{--width:6%;}.elementor-36478 .elementor-element.elementor-element-bda6300{--width:100%;}}@media(max-width:1550px) and (min-width:768px){.elementor-36478 .elementor-element.elementor-element-5019432{--width:13%;}.elementor-36478 .elementor-element.elementor-element-ea1dcac{--width:59%;}.elementor-36478 .elementor-element.elementor-element-31a791e{--width:9%;}}@media(max-width:1199px) and (min-width:768px){.elementor-36478 .elementor-element.elementor-element-76e034d{--width:1142px;}.elementor-36478 .elementor-element.elementor-element-5019432{--width:12.367%;}.elementor-36478 .elementor-element.elementor-element-ea1dcac{--width:61.148%;}.elementor-36478 .elementor-element.elementor-element-31a791e{--width:100%;}}@media(max-width:1550px){.elementor-36478 .elementor-element.elementor-element-a4c77d0{--justify-content:center;}.elementor-36478 .elementor-element.elementor-element-5019432{--justify-content:center;--align-items:flex-end;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);}.elementor-36478 .elementor-element.elementor-element-dc06f85 > .elementor-widget-container{margin:0px 0px 0px 0px;}.elementor-36478 .elementor-element.elementor-element-ea1dcac{--justify-content:center;}.elementor-36478 .elementor-element.elementor-element-7cfa6dc .elementor-icon{font-size:20px;}.elementor-36478 .elementor-element.elementor-element-7cfa6dc .elementor-icon svg{height:20px;}.elementor-36478 .elementor-element.elementor-element-0f26c94{--container-widget-width:12%;--container-widget-flex-grow:0;width:var( --container-widget-width, 12% );max-width:12%;}}@media(max-width:1199px){.elementor-36478 .elementor-element.elementor-element-a4c77d0{--margin-top:0px;--margin-bottom:0px;--margin-left:0px;--margin-right:0px;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-36478 .elementor-element.elementor-element-5019432{--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-36478 .elementor-element.elementor-element-dc06f85 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:20px 20px 20px 20px;}}@media(max-width:767px){.elementor-36478 .elementor-element.elementor-element-a4c77d0{--justify-content:center;--align-items:center;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);--gap:10px 10px;--row-gap:10px;--column-gap:10px;}.elementor-36478 .elementor-element.elementor-element-5019432{--width:30%;--justify-content:center;--align-items:center;--container-widget-width:calc( ( 1 - var( --container-widget-flex-grow ) ) * 100% );}.elementor-36478 .elementor-element.elementor-element-5019432.e-con{--align-self:center;}.elementor-36478 .elementor-element.elementor-element-dc06f85 > .elementor-widget-container{margin:0px 0px 0px 0px;padding:0px 0px 0px 0px;}.elementor-36478 .elementor-element.elementor-element-ea1dcac{--width:50%;}.elementor-36478 .elementor-element.elementor-element-ea1dcac.e-con{--align-self:center;}.elementor-36478 .elementor-element.elementor-element-d82ff1d{--e-icon-list-icon-size:21px;}.elementor-36478 .elementor-element.elementor-element-26a5fc2{--e-icon-list-icon-size:21px;}.elementor-36478 .elementor-element.elementor-element-6a7da52{--e-icon-list-icon-size:21px;}.elementor-36478 .elementor-element.elementor-element-aa5e5fc{--e-icon-list-icon-size:21px;}.elementor-36478 .elementor-element.elementor-element-0f26c94 > .elementor-widget-container{padding:0px 0px 0px 0px;}.elementor-36478 .elementor-element.elementor-element-0f26c94{--container-widget-width:19%;--container-widget-flex-grow:0;width:var( --container-widget-width, 19% );max-width:19%;}.elementor-36478 .elementor-element.elementor-element-d748e6a.elementor-element{--order:99999 /* order end hack */;}}/* Start custom CSS for icon-list, class: .elementor-element-d82ff1d */@media (max-width: 767px) {
  /* Oculta solo el texto del icon list en móvil */
  .elementor-36478 .elementor-element.elementor-element-d82ff1d .elementor-icon-list-text {
    display: none !important;
  }
}/* End custom CSS */
/* Start custom CSS for icon-list, class: .elementor-element-26a5fc2 */@media (max-width: 767px) {
  /* Oculta solo el texto del icon list en móvil */
  .elementor-36478 .elementor-element.elementor-element-26a5fc2 .elementor-icon-list-text {
    display: none !important;
  }
}/* End custom CSS */
/* Start custom CSS for icon-list, class: .elementor-element-6a7da52 */@media (max-width: 767px) {
  /* Oculta solo el texto del icon list en móvil */
  .elementor-36478 .elementor-element.elementor-element-6a7da52 .elementor-icon-list-text {
    display: none !important;
  }
}/* End custom CSS */
/* Start custom CSS for icon-list, class: .elementor-element-aa5e5fc */@media (max-width: 767px) {
  /* Oculta solo el texto del icon list en móvil */
  .elementor-36478 .elementor-element.elementor-element-aa5e5fc .elementor-icon-list-text {
    display: none !important;
  }
}/* End custom CSS */
/* Start custom CSS for container, class: .elementor-element-ea1dcac */@media (max-width: 767px) {
  .elementor-36478 .elementor-element.elementor-element-ea1dcac .elementor-icon-list-text {
    display: none !important;
  }
}/* End custom CSS */
/* Start custom CSS for wpml-language-switcher, class: .elementor-element-0f26c94 */.elementor-36478 .elementor-element.elementor-element-0f26c94 .wpml-ls-flag {
  width: 27px !important;
}/* End custom CSS */
/* Start custom CSS for nav-menu, class: .elementor-element-d748e6a *//* Estilo global para el menú */
.nav-menu {
    background-color: #ffffff; /* Fondo del menú */
    color: #333333; /* Color de texto del menú */
}

.nav-menu a {
    color: #333333; /* Color de los enlaces */
}

.nav-menu a:hover {
    color: #f0f0f0; /* Color de los enlaces al pasar el ratón */
}/* End custom CSS */